我在Angular应用(身份验证,Cloud Firestore和存储)中使用了Firebase。现在在我的开发计算机中,一切正常,注册->收到验证邮件->登录,依此类推...
另一位开发人员从Github下载了zip文件,除验证邮件外,其他一切仍然正常。他与其他用户注册,但从未收到验证邮件。
this.afAuth.auth.createUserWithEmailAndPassword(email, password)
.then((usr) => {
console.log('signed up successfully');
usr.user.sendEmailVerification()
.then(() => {
console.log('Verification email was sent');
})
.catch(() => {
console.log('Verification email failed');
});
此代码每次都可以在我的个人计算机上运行,而在其他计算机上则无法运行...我是否缺少某些内容?它与Firebase控制台上的项目设置有某种关系吗?